What is governance? As a term, governance is really just a fancy way of saying, how do we as a family make decisions? How do we as a family establish structures and a framework for generations who come after us to make decisions after the referees — the matriarch and patriarch — are no longer with us? After the referees are gone, the opportunity for bedlam can ensue.

On July 1, 2023, we will celebrate a major milestone — 10 years since Wealth Legacy Advisors was founded!

I couldn’t be more proud of, and more grateful for, the trust and confidence that my clients have placed in me these 10 years, and I look forward to continuing to serve you for many more years to come.

What keeps you up at night? Ten years ago I had a big idea — that what keeps families of wealth up at night is not their investments, taxes or estate plans, but rather raising their families in an atmosphere of wealth to become competent and confident stewards of their wealth.

What is in a name? Our name Wealth Legacy Advisors was chosen carefully to convey that we advise on the legacy of wealth, not the financial or investment management of that wealth. We are thought partners to UHNW families about the human issues of wealth: their legacy, stewardship and governance. We do not provide any investment advice, legal advice or tax advice, and do not sell insurance or any other product.

The families who have invited me into their worlds these past 10 years are each fascinatingly unique but, upon reflection, do tend to fall into two distinct patterns. First are the families experiencing some pressing business transaction or transition, perhaps in an operating family business or in the “business of the family” — the family’s ongoing investments, or even the family’s philanthropic vehicle.

These families brought me into their system because they trusted that my deep background in law and business advising UHNW families for my entire career would enable me to understand — and not inadvertently disturb — the complex and technical planning, agreements and transactions already in place.

Second are the families NOT experiencing an immediate business crisis, who want to get ahead of the curve by engaging in governance planning to set up the next generation for success, and creating structures for better communication and decision-making before the inevitable issues arise.

I’ve been engaged by family offices and by trustees of family trusts to foster responsibility and common bonds among beneficiaries, and by parents and grandparents to facilitate family meetings and engage in mission, vision and values exercises which might result in family constitutions and the like.

With my People-First approach, I helped UHNW families like yours navigate the complex issues at hand, while acknowledging that the true source of tension may well be at the intersection of financial matters with the family dynamics iceberg lying deeper below the surface.

I am passionate about the work that I do with families of wealth. The so-called “soft issues” of wealth are the hardest of all, and I look forward to my next 10 years of guiding families through the land mines … and having fun while doing so!

The largest generational wealth transfer in US history has already begun.

Most research shows that fewer than 20% of adult children of affluent clients will remain with their parents’ financial advisor after inheriting their parents’ wealth, because they have very different expectations of how they want advisory services delivered to them.

Trusted advisors to HNW baby boomers, such as financial advisors, wealth managers, and estate planning attorneys, recognize that retaining the next generation of clients is critical for the long-term success of their business. The issue is how to best accomplish this.

We all know that the three rules in real estate are location, location, location.

My three rules of family governance are communication, communication, communication.

But what do many wealth creators think the three rules are? Control, control, control.
